Understanding Fiberglass Tent Poles
Fiberglass is a composite material made from fine glass fibers that are woven together and then coated with a resin. This results in a lightweight yet durable product that is resistant to rust and corrosion, making it an excellent choice for tent poles. 3. Flexibility Fiberglass poles offer a good degree of flexibility, which is essential in windy conditions. Instead of snapping under pressure, these poles can bend slightly, helping to maintain the integrity of the tent structure while absorbing forces from gusty winds. This flexibility adds to the overall stability of your camp setup.
4. Affordability Compared to aluminum poles, fiberglass options, particularly the 5% 2016 variety, tend to be more cost-effective. While aluminum provides excellent strength, the price can be prohibitive for casual campers. Fiberglass offers a budget-friendly alternative without compromising on performance, making it accessible for a wider audience.
5. Corrosion Resistance Unlike metal poles that can rust over time, fiberglass poles are impervious to corrosion. This means that they will maintain their structural integrity and appearance regardless of exposure to moisture. For campers who frequent wet environments, this is a significant advantage.
6. Easy Assembly and Disassembly Setting up and taking down a tent can often be a cumbersome task. However, the design of fiberglass poles typically allows for quick assembly. Most modern tents utilize shock-corded poles that snap together easily, making the process less time-consuming and more efficient, allowing campers to spend more time enjoying the outdoors.
